Los Angeles Chargers Sign Pro Bowl Center Tyler Biadasz to $30 Million Deal
The Los Angeles Chargers have made a significant move in the offseason by signing former Pro Bowl center Tyler Biadasz to a three-year contract worth $30 million. This deal aims to enhance protection for quarterback Justin Herbert as the team prepares for the upcoming season. Biadasz, who had previously been with the Washington Commanders, was highly sought after during free agency and was reportedly a target for several teams, including the Chicago Bears and Green Bay Packers. His addition to the Chargers is viewed as a strategic step to bolster their offensive line and improve their chances in the competitive AFC.
